St. Louis Cannabis Scene: Exploring the Rules Around THC Drinks

The booming St. Louis cannabis scene is constantly evolving, with new and innovative products emerging all the time. One of the most popular trends lately is THC-infused drinks. These beverages offer a convenient way to take cannabis, but there are some important rules you need to know before tasting your way through this exciting market.

The regulation surrounding THC drinks in St. Louis is still developing. Currently, the sale of these beverages is limited to licensed dispensaries. You must be at least 21 years old to obtain them, and there are defined dosage limits in place.

Let's at some of the key rules you should be aware of when it comes to THC drinks in St. Louis:

  • Be sure to buy your THC drinks from a licensed dispensary.
  • Confirm that the product is clearly marked with its THC content.
  • Begin with a low dose and gradually increase it as needed.
  • Stay mindful that the effects of THC drinks can take some time to take hold.
  • Don't taking too much at once.

It's also important to keep in mind that THC drinks can interact with other medications or drugs. Consult your doctor if you have any worries about using THC drinks. By adhering to these rules, you can safely enjoy the pleasures that THC drinks have to offer in St. Louis.
